Hi everyone,
I just started to crochet few weeks ago from my aunt. I've sewed dresses before but crocheting is liberating in the sense that I don't need any machine, I can do it anywhere and it's quite forgiving since I can unravel and restart any time.
A kind lady gave me a part of her yarn stash so that I can practice. So far I made about 10 scarves, 1 poncho, 2 kerchieves, 2 hair bands. A bag and a hat are work in progress. I've discovered that double crochet is the easiest and fastest to make. I'm playing it safe by using only worsted yarn. I made couple of scarves using the "fluffy" yarn (don't know the real name). These were completed in record amount of time.
I need to learn how to make granny squares so that I can make baby blankets and other stuff. Also I need to figure out what to do with mohair and other challenging yarn.
Looking forward to learning a lot from all of you. Cheers. Crochet Mum.
